Class AbstractRectMotion<TItem>
- Namespace
- FriedSynapse.FlowEnt.Motions.Tween.Abstract
public abstract class AbstractRectMotion<TItem> : AbstractStructValueMotion<TItem, Rect>, ITweenMotion, IMotion
Type Parameters
TItem
- Inheritance
-
AbstractTweenMotion<TItem>AbstractValueMotion<TItem, Rect>AbstractStructValueMotion<TItem, Rect>AbstractRectMotion<TItem>
- Implements
- Derived
- Inherited Members
- Extension Methods
Constructors
AbstractRectMotion(TItem, Rect)
protected AbstractRectMotion(TItem item, Rect value)
Parameters
item
TItemvalue
Rect
AbstractRectMotion(TItem, Rect?, Rect)
protected AbstractRectMotion(TItem item, Rect? from, Rect to)
Parameters
item
TItemfrom
Rect?to
Rect
Properties
LerpFunction
protected override Func<Rect, Rect, float, Rect> LerpFunction { get; }
Property Value
Methods
GetTo(Rect, Rect)
protected override Rect GetTo(Rect from, Rect value)
Parameters
from
Rectvalue
Rect
Returns
- Rect